An international college buys printers from three different companies F, G, and H. The college buys 50% of the total number of printers from company F, 40% from company G, and 10% from company H. The percentages of defective printers supplied by companies F, G, and H, respectively, are 5%, 3%, and 2%.
a) If a printer is selected at random from the college, what is the probability that the printer is defective?
b) If a printer is found defective, what is the probability that it is supplied by company H?
